What's the difference between the F Series Vantage and the previous F Series?

The previous generation (F Series 4X) was a capable platform. The Vantage rebuilds everything around the workflow, not just the cutting head. New Fast+ and Core+ modules double the up/down speed and downforce. A non-contact ultrasonic thickness sensor measures material before every job, eliminating the most common cause of blade breaks. Next-gen 3D ADC profiles your blade automatically and compensates for wear without operator input. Updated electronics and motion control eliminate unnecessary movements throughout the cutting path. And the router went from 1.4kW to 3.7kW at 60,000 RPM.

Real-world testing comparing the F1625 Vantage against the outgoing F1625 4X on actual production files showed job times cut by 45 to 90% depending on job complexity. The 40% productivity figure Summa uses in their marketing is the conservative floor.

What are Fast+ and Core+ modules?

These are the two new versatile tangential modules introduced with the Vantage, replacing the previous generation's single versatile module.

Fast+ module: Doubles vertical up/down speed and acceleration compared to the 4X. Built for intricate designs, fine detail work, and flexible or light board materials where cut time is driven by how many times the tool lifts.

Core+ module: The high-pressure option. Handles kiss-cutting, creasing, V-cuts, rigid cutouts, and oscillating blades for thicker substrates. High downforce with broad tool compatibility.

Both modules accept the full tool library and switch tools without stopping production. Every module has an ID chip. Install it and the machine reads it, calibrates, and is ready.

Do I need 3-phase power?

Most F Series Vantage models require 3-phase 208V power. The F1612 is the only model with a single-phase option (240V, 30A, US only). No converter needed, lower electrical installation cost. All models are compatible with both 50Hz and 60Hz systems.

Can I use my existing F Series tools and modules on a Vantage?

Most tangential tools from the 4X carry over. Kiss-cut, corrugated, and other standard tools work on the Vantage. The 4X tangential modules also work on the Vantage at 4X performance specs. The new Fast+ modules are Vantage-only. Router modules, the Drag module, and the High Torque Rotary module are not cross-compatible between 4X and Vantage. GoProduce detects which machine it's connected to and adjusts automatically.

What Changed

The F Series 4X was a proven platform. The Vantage rebuilds what surrounds the cutting: every stage of the workflow from job setup to finished piece.

Summa benchmarked the F1625 Vantage directly against the outgoing F1625 4X on real production files.

Summa F Series Vantage triple-head cutting system
Job Type F1625 4X F1625 Vantage Improvement
Complex file, many tool lifts (1 tool) 18:11 9:34 90% faster
Standard production file (1 tool) 6:57 4:44 47% faster
Kiss-cut + through-cut (2 tools) 13:36 9:22 45% faster

The 40% productivity figure in Summa's marketing is the conservative number. On complex detail work, you're looking at close to double the output.

Six improvements account for the gap.

Up/down speed doubled.

The Fast+ module moves vertically at 15.7 inches/sec, up from 7.8 in the 4X. Every tool lift in a complex file gets faster. On files with hundreds of lifts, the time savings add up fast.

Non-contact ultrasonic media thickness sensor.

The Vantage measures your material's actual thickness before every job, ultrasonically, without touching it. The tool lifts exactly as far as it needs to, nothing more. Eliminates the most common cause of blade breaks and shaves time off every cut cycle.

Next-gen 3D ADC.

Automatic Device Calibration now profiles your blade in three dimensions, compensates for wear automatically, and recognizes blade type without operator input. No test cuts on media. Consistent cut quality from the first job to the last, regardless of who's running it.

Updated electronics and motion control.

Switching from USB to high-speed Ethernet communication, paired with new firmware, reduces unnecessary movement throughout the cutting path. The result is cleaner motion, faster vector transitions, and less wasted time.

Module/Tool ID recognition.

Every module and Tool has an ID barcode. Swap a module and the machine identifies it instantly, loading correct parameters. No manual setup, no risk of running the wrong settings.

3.7kW High-Frequency Router.

The 4X ran a 1.4kW router. The Vantage runs 3.7kW at up to 60,000 RPM with active cooling included. It puts the F Series ahead of what Zund and Colex ship in this class for routing power.

Key Platform Features: All F Series Vantage Models

Every F Series Vantage shares the same core technology platform. Here is what sets it apart.

Triple-Head Multifunctional Design

Three module positions run simultaneously. Switch between cutting, creasing, routing, and perforating without stopping production. The central unit includes a positioning laser and integrated ethernet-connected camera for fast, accurate contour-cutting mark recognition.

Next-Gen Automatic Device Calibration (ADC)

3D blade profiling: full geometry, not just depth. ADC measures blade wear automatically and compensates throughout the run, so cut quality stays consistent without test cuts or operator adjustments. This level of calibration is unique to Summa in this class.

Non-Contact Ultrasonic Media Thickness Sensor

Measures your material's actual thickness before every job without touching it. Sets tool lift height precisely, eliminating the most common cause of blade breaks and cutting unnecessary lift time from every job cycle. Unique to the Vantage platform.

Fast+ and Core+ Tangential Modules

Two versatile module options with distinct performance profiles. Fast+ doubles vertical speed and acceleration for complex detail work. Core+ delivers high downforce for heavier cutting, creasing, and oscillating tool applications. Both accept the full tool library.

Automatic Tool and Module Recognition

Every module has an ID chip. Every tool has a barcode. Install either one and the machine identifies it, loads correct parameters, and flags incorrect setups before they happen. Reduces operator errors and shortens training time.

GoProduce Workflow Software

GoProduce and the previous Axis Control application are now one. Material Manager covers 100+ substrate presets. Action Sets execute complete job sequences with one click. Barcode workflow routes jobs hands-free. Included with every F Series Vantage. Most new operators are production-ready in under an hour.

LED Status Bar

Built into the cutting axis. Shows machine readiness and job status at a glance from across the floor. Operators know the machine state without walking to a screen.

F Performance Mode

40% productivity boost available across all models. Faster cutting head movements and quicker material feeding. Most noticeable on kiss-cutting and complex files with many tool lifts. Jobs run close to twice as fast while maintaining full precision.

GoConnect / GoData / GoCare

GoConnect links the machine to printers, RIPs, feeders, MIS platforms, and automation systems. No proprietary lock-ins, no closed ecosystem. GoData delivers real-time production analytics with open API access. GoCare gives technicians direct access to onboard metrics and maintenance status for proactive uptime management.

Advanced Safety System

CSA and ISO 9001 compliant. Industrial-grade E-stops and improved restart sequences mean the machine recovers faster after a safety trip without compromising operator protection. External safety equipment connection supported.

Platform Specifications

Speed: Up to 1000 mm/sec (39"/sec)

Acceleration: Up to 1G

Repeatability: ±0.05mm

Accuracy: 0.05% of move or 0.05mm

Max Force: 200 Newton vertical/horizontal

Built-In Workflow Automation

Operator Zone

Split the working area into cutting zone and safe operator zone. The conveyor moves cut materials forward for safe access without stopping production.

Tandem Workflow

Divide the bed into front and rear zones. Load material on one end while cutting continues on the other. Eliminates idle time between jobs. Available on F1625 Vantage.

Barcode Workflow

OPOS marks identify jobs and retrieve cut data automatically. Built-in ethernet-connected camera for hands-free operation, or hand scanner for flexible job switching. Part of GoProduce.

Action Sets

Configure a complete job sequence (material preset, tool settings, calibration, cut path) and run it with one click. Unlimited action sets. The machine handles the setup; the operator handles the material.
